Benton-Franklin Health District Washington State

Benton-Franklin Health District As part of an effort to bring awareness to the importance of mental health in our region, Benton-Franklin Health District Board of Health passed a resolution proclaiming May 2022, Mental Health Month in Benton and Franklin Counties. In a regional collaborative effort, the Benton-Franklin Health District, the Behavioral Health Subcommittee of the Benton-Franklin Community Health Alliance, and other community partners are attempting to shine a light on the issues around mental health in our region. NAMI Franklin County Washington State

The families and members of NAMI Franklin County Washington Tri-Cities are here to help! We offer understanding to anyone concerned about mental illnesses and the treatment of mental illness. Mental illnesses are brain disorders that are biologically based medical problems. Untreated, they can cause severe disturbances in thinking, feeling and relating. This results in substantially diminished capacity for dealing with the ordinary demands of life. Mental illness can affect persons of any age and occur in any family. They are not caused by bad parenting and not evidence of weakness of character.

Greater Columbia Franklin County WA Mental Health

Franklin County WA Apple Health Care Authority mental health services The Health Care Authority (HCA) provides funding and oversight for mental health services for people enrolled in Apple Health (Medicaid). Behavioral health covers prevention, treatment, and recovery services for both mental health and substance use disorders. Services are available for working families, children, pregnant women, individual adults, and seniors. You can learn more about specific behavioral health benefits in this section.
